How they compare
Spain currently reports 2.62 against 2.42 in Andorra, a difference of 0.2.
That makes Spain's figure about 1.1 times Andorra's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 40 shared years of data; in 1985 it was Andorra ahead.
Andorra ranks 183rd and Spain ranks 181st of 200 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Andorra averaged higher in 4 and Spain in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Andorra | Spain |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 9.75 | 8.45 | 1.31 | Andorra |
| 1990s | 7.96 | 5.83 | 2.13 | Andorra |
| 2000s | 5.46 | 3.85 | 1.61 | Andorra |
| 2010s | 3.48 | 2.82 | 0.6586 | Andorra |
| 2020s | 2.59 | 2.62 | 0.0236 | Spain |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
